Types of BMW Car Keys
BMW provides several kinds of car keys, each providing particular features and functions. Comprehending the different kinds of keys offered can assist boost the owner's experience and benefit.
1. Standard Key Fob
The traditional BMW key fob is a remote that allows users to open and lock the lorry, open the trunk, and begin the engine.
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Keyless Entry | Yes |
| Trunk Release | Yes |
| Engine Start | Yes (needs the key to be in the car) |
2. Smart Key (Comfort Access)
This innovative key functions like the basic fob however includes keyless entry and ignition features. Owners can unlock the automobile without pressing any buttons, merely by having the type in their pocket.
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Keyless Entry | Yes |
| Engine Start | Yes (Push start) |
| Trunk Release | Yes |
| Walk-Away Locking | Yes |
3. Display Key
The Display Key is an advanced function seen in recent BMW designs. It consists of a touchscreen interface that enables the motorist to control specific functions from another location.
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Touchscreen Display | Yes |
| Remote Start | Yes |
| Lorry Status Report | Yes (e.g., fuel level, mileage) |
| Parking Assistance | Yes |
4. Classic Key
Older BMW models are geared up with classic mechanical keys. While they do not have the innovative features of contemporary keys, they still serve their function effectively.
| Function | Description |
|---|---|
| Keyless Entry | No |
| Trunk Release | No |
| Engine Start | Yes (insert and turn) |
Features of BMW Car Keys
BMW car keys are developed with user convenience and added security in mind. Some notable features consist of:
- Keyless Entry and Ignition: Many contemporary BMWs featured features that allow chauffeurs to gain access to and begin their cars without physically using the key.
- Immobilizer Technology: This function avoids unauthorized access to the car by requiring a particular coded key to begin the engine.
- Remote Functions: Owners can unlock the doors, open the trunk, and even begin the engine from a range.
- Personalization Options: Some keys enable users to customize settings (e.g., seat positions, environment control) that work when a particular key is used.
- Integrated Safety Features: Some key fobs come equipped with a panic button that triggers the car's alarm to alert others in emergency situations.

Frequently Asked Questions about BMW Car Keys
1. How do I program a new BMW key?
To program a new BMW key, it is generally done through the dealer or a certified locksmith. The owner needs to present appropriate identification and evidence of ownership.
2. What should I do if my BMW key is lost?
If the key is lost or stolen, it's necessary to report this right away to the producer or dealership to avoid theft. They can shut down the lost key and supply a new one.
3. Can I replace the battery in my BMW key fob?
Yes, replacing the battery in a BMW key fob is normally straightforward. Owners can describe the automobile's owner manual for particular directions. Typically, a CR2032 battery is utilized.
4. What is the distinction between a clever key and a screen key?
A smart key consists of keyless entry and ignition, while a display key has a touchscreen interface that provides extra functionalities like remote automobile updates and remote start options.
5. website Is it possible to duplicate a BMW key?
Yes, BMW keys can be duplicated, however it needs special equipment and programming due to the advanced security procedures in place. This is typically undertaken at a dealer or a qualified locksmith.
